I usually copy and paste a green check mark or a red x into what I'm grading from Word! I just have a little document on my desk top with a big red X and big green check mark. Whenever I need to use one, I just copy and paste right from word. It makes grading much easier. If Canvas or Infrastructure can add this right into the Speedgrader, my dreams would come true!!
